FASW recorded IDR 1.1 trillion loss in 2024

JAKARTA – PT Fajar Surya Wisesa Tbk (FASW) recorded a loss of IDR 1.1 trillion in 2024, marking a significant increase of 76.59% year-on-year (yoy) compared to a loss of IDR 625.86 billion in the previous year.
One of the key factors behind this loss was a decline in revenue for 2024, which amounted to IDR 7.69 trillion, down by 0.39% yoy from IDR 7.72 trillion in 2023.
In addition, losses on foreign exchange contributed to the negative performance, amounting to IDR 62.63 billion, a stark contrast to the IDR 39.96 billion gain recorded in the previous year.
From financial position perspective, FASW's liabilities rose 14.18% yoy to IDR 9.34 trillion in 2024, compared to IDR 8.18 trillion in 2023. Conversely, the company's total equity decreased by 23.85% yoy to IDR 3.32 trillion from IDR 4.36 trillion in 2023.
Despite these challenges, FASW's total assets saw a slight increase to IDR 12.66 trillion in 2024, up from IDR 12.54 trillion in the previous year. (DK/ZH)
